Expanding Your Credit Options: Exploring Credit Cards from Different Banks

In today’s competitive financial landscape, it’s no longer necessary to limit your credit card options to your primary bank. Venturing beyond the familiar offers a wider range of benefits and rewards that can align more closely with your financial goals.

Benefits of Exploring Different Banks

  • Tailored Rewards Programs: Banks offer a diverse array of rewards programs, from cash back to travel miles and points. By exploring different banks, you can find a card that matches your spending habits and earning preferences.
  • Competitive Interest Rates: Interest rates on credit card debt can vary significantly from bank to bank. Comparing rates can save you substantial money in the long run, especially if you carry a balance.
  • Optimal Credit Limits: The available credit limit on your card is a critical factor in managing your debt and maintaining a healthy credit score. By exploring different banks, you can find a card that provides the credit limit you need.

Factors to Consider

When exploring credit card options from different banks, consider the following factors:

  • Rewards Programs: Identify which rewards program best aligns with your spending patterns. If you frequently travel, a travel rewards card may be a suitable choice.
  • Interest Rates: Compare interest rates on both balance transfers and new purchases to ensure you’re getting the best deal available.
  • Credit Limits: Determine the credit limit you require to meet your financial needs responsibly.
  • Fees: Pay attention to any annual fees, balance transfer fees, or foreign transaction fees associated with the card.
  • Customer Service: Consider the reputation of the bank for excellent customer service in case you encounter any issues or need assistance.

Shopping Around

To find the best credit card for your needs, follow these steps:

  • Research: Gather information on various credit card options from different banks through online comparison tools or bank websites.
  • Compare: Analyze the rewards programs, interest rates, credit limits, and fees of each card to determine the most suitable option.
  • Apply: Once you’ve identified a suitable card, apply online or through the bank’s branch network.
  • Negotiate: If necessary, don’t hesitate to negotiate with the bank on factors such as interest rates or credit limits.
